Hey! New guy here. 😊 I have a 1970 Dodge challenger RT that I am currently working on. The front brake calipers were both seized up after sitting for 42 years. I have ordered 2 different sets of calipers and they won't fit on the car. The first set I got from orielly and I had to hammer the caliper on the bracket. Then I couldn't get the bolts to line up. So I ordered a set of remanufactured ones off ebay. Same thing. I got to looking at the new VS the old ones, and the thickness of the tab where the bolt goes through is different. The tab won't go down far enough to allow the bolt to line up. Did they make different types of calipers for the 70 Challenger? Also the brake pad on the outboard side won't fit onto to caliper. I have to hammer it on. Anyone else seen this problem? I ordered a 3rd set from NAPA. They are rebuilt so I hope they fit. They are supposed to be remans. Thanks for any advice!

Check to see of there is piston (Resin or metal?) for sale.destroy the piston and replace. spray with KROIL ,loosey-goosey,Pb blast,there are some others. let it set A week? Then try heat and air. used a number of times.watch it doesn't kill you! Being that tight the caliper might be to far gone.you don't know until it's apart.Remember the back side of caliper not as critical as the side.
